- INSPECT TRANSMISSION VALVE BODY ASSEMBLY
- Inspect Shift Solenoid Valve SLG:
- Measure the resistance according to the value(s) in the table below.
*a Component without harness connected
(Shift Solenoid Valve SLG)Standard Resistance
Tester Connection Condition Specified Condition 1 - 2 20°C (68°F) 5.0 to 5.6 Ω - If the result is not as specified, replace the transmission valve body assembly.
- Connect a positive (+) lead from the battery with a 21 W bulb to terminal 1 and a negative (-) lead to terminal 2 of the shift solenoid valve SL1 connector. Check that the valve moves and makes an operating sound.NOTE:
When using battery voltage during the inspection, do not bring the positive (+) and negative (-) tester probes too close to each other as a short circuit may occur.
OK
The shift solenoid valve SLG moves and makes an operating sound.
- If the result is not as specified, replace the transmission valve body assembly.
